In the competitive landscape of international trade, the efficiency of supply chains plays a critical role in determining the success of exports. This article explores how optimizing supply chains can maximize profitability for manufacturers and suppliers alike.
Efficient supply chains can lead to reduced costs, improved delivery times, and enhanced customer satisfaction—all crucial factors in achieving export success. By streamlining operations, businesses can react swiftly to market demands.

To ensure that supply chains are performing optimally, manufacturers should regularly measure key performance indicators (KPIs) such as lead times, order accuracy, and inventory turnover rates.
Maximizing profitability in exports hinges on the efficiency of supply chains. By adopting innovative strategies and continuously refining operations, businesses can thrive in the global marketplace.
